Elder D. Todd Christofferson to speak at Y. commencement

Published: Thursday, April 8 2010 2:27 p.m. MDT

PROVO — Elder D. Todd Christofferson, a member of the Quorum of the Twelve Apostles of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, will be the speaker at BYU's April commencement. The ceremony on Thursday, April 22, will begin at 4 p.m. in the Marriott Center, with a live broadcast on KBYU-TV (Channel 11) and KBYU-FM (89.1).

Elder Christofferson was called to the Quorum of the Twelve on April 5, 2008, prior to which time he served in the Presidency of the Seventy.

Before being called as a general authority, Elder Christofferson was associate general counsel of NationsBank Corp., now Bank of America, in Charlotte, N.C., according to LDS.org.

A native of Pleasant Grove, Elder Christofferson earned his bachelor's degree from BYU and his law degree from Duke University.

Thursday afternoon, graduates should assemble at the Abraham Smoot Building parking lot at 3 p.m. to begin the processional by 3:20 p.m., weather permitting.

The Marriott Center doors will open at 2 p.m., and guests should be in their seats by 3:15 p.m. No tickets are needed.

Parking is not permitted from midnight until 4:30 p.m., Thursday, April 22, in Lot 1A, north of the Abraham Smoot Building, and a small portion of the timed parking in Lot 2A, north of the Museum of Art. Vehicles parked there will be towed.

Faculty members who want to march in the processional should go to either the east or west side of the Abraham Smoot Building by 3 p.m.

The BYU Air Force ROTC will have a commissioning ceremony for 15 cadets Thursday, April 22, at 11 a.m. in the Varsity Theater in the Wilkinson Student Center.

Retired Maj. Gen. James G. Andrus will be the keynote speaker.

The Army ROTC will commission 12 cadets Friday, April 23, at 11 a.m. in the Gordon B. Hinckley Alumni and Visitors Center.

Kenneth L. Alford, associate professor of church history and doctrine and a retired colonel in the U.S. Army, will be the speaker.

On Friday, April 23, graduates and their parents are invited to meet President Cecil O. Samuelson and his wife, Sharon, at the Gordon B. Hinckley Alumni and Visitors Center Assembly Hall from 9 a.m. to 11 a.m.
